A law firm would use a job order cost system to accumulate all of the costs associated with a particular client engagement, such as lawyer time, copying charges, filing fees, and overhead.


Definitions:

Fixed Cost

Costs that do not vary with the level of output or production, such as rent, salaries, and insurance premiums.

Average Total Cost

The total cost of production divided by the number of units produced, representing the per-unit cost of production.

Marginal Cost

Indicates the change in total production cost that arises when the quantity produced is increased by one unit.

Output

The overall production of goods and services by a business or the entire economy.
